Excel Graphing in First Grade
Students begin learning about graphs as early as kindergarten! They practice reading and analyzing graphs and soon they are creating their very own. Ms. Duffy's class ventured into Microsoft Excel as part of their math lesson to introduce the students to using a computer to create a graph. Each student sorted a handful of shape tiles according to color and created their data table. From there they made a graph and worked on formatting the labels. They took turn reading each others' graphs to determine relationships between the amount of colors.
